Home
last modified time | relevance | path

Searched refs:planes (Results 1 - 16 of 16) sorted by relevance

/drivers/hdf_core/framework/model/camera/buffer_manager/src/
H A Dcamera_buffer.c30 queue->memOps->syncForUser(buffer->planes[plane].memPriv); in CameraBufferSyncForUser()
43 if ((queue->memOps->mmapFree != NULL) && (buffer->planes[plane].memPriv != NULL)) { in CameraBufferFreeMmapPlanes()
44 queue->memOps->mmapFree(buffer->planes[plane].memPriv); in CameraBufferFreeMmapPlanes()
45 buffer->planes[plane].memPriv = NULL; in CameraBufferFreeMmapPlanes()
56 if ((queue->memOps->freeUserPtr != NULL) && (buffer->planes[plane].memPriv != NULL)) { in CameraBufferFreeUserPtrPlanes()
57 queue->memOps->freeUserPtr(buffer->planes[plane].memPriv); in CameraBufferFreeUserPtrPlanes()
58 buffer->planes[plane].memPriv = NULL; in CameraBufferFreeUserPtrPlanes()
59 buffer->planes[plane].memory.userPtr = 0; in CameraBufferFreeUserPtrPlanes()
60 buffer->planes[plane].length = 0; in CameraBufferFreeUserPtrPlanes()
89 CameraBufferFreeDmaPlane(buffer, &buffer->planes[planeI in CameraBufferFreeDmaPlanes()
292 CameraBufferPrepareMmap(struct CameraBuffer *buffer, struct BufferPlane planes[]) CameraBufferPrepareMmap() argument
335 CameraBufferPrepareUserPtr(struct CameraBuffer *buffer, struct BufferPlane planes[]) CameraBufferPrepareUserPtr() argument
363 CameraBufferAttachDmaPlane(struct CameraBuffer *buffer, uint32_t planeNum, struct BufferPlane planes[]) CameraBufferAttachDmaPlane() argument
404 CameraBufferAttachDmaBuffer(struct CameraBuffer *buffer, struct BufferPlane planes[]) CameraBufferAttachDmaBuffer() argument
417 CameraBufferMapDmaBuffer(struct CameraBuffer *buffer, struct BufferPlane planes[]) CameraBufferMapDmaBuffer() argument
447 CameraBufferPrepareDma(struct CameraBuffer *buffer, struct BufferPlane planes[]) CameraBufferPrepareDma() argument
468 CameraBufferPrepare(struct BufferQueue *queue, struct CameraBuffer *buffer, struct BufferPlane planes[]) CameraBufferPrepare() argument
494 CameraBufferGetPlanesFromUserBuffer(struct CameraBuffer *buffer, struct BufferPlane *planes, const struct UserCameraBuffer *userBuffer) CameraBufferGetPlanesFromUserBuffer() argument
538 struct BufferPlane planes[MAX_PLANES]; CameraBufferFromUserBuffer() local
[all...]
H A Dcamera_buffer_manager.c63 if (buffer->planes[planeCnt].memory.offset == off) { in BufferQueueFindPlaneByOffset()
77 if (planeId >= buffer->numPlanes || buffer->planes[planeId].memPriv == NULL) { in CameraBufferGetPlaneVaddr()
82 return queue->memOps->getVaddr(buffer->planes[planeId].memPriv); in CameraBufferGetPlaneVaddr()
H A Dbuffer_queue.c181 buffer->planes[planeId].length = planeSizes[planeId]; in BufferQueueAllocBuffers()
182 buffer->planes[planeId].minLength = planeSizes[planeId]; in BufferQueueAllocBuffers()
196 HDF_LOGI("%s: allocated %{public}d buffers and %{public}d planes", __func__, bufferId, planeId); in BufferQueueAllocBuffers()
/drivers/peripheral/camera/vdi_base/common/adapter/platform/hdf_driver/src/driver_adapter/src/
H A Dcamera_buffer.cpp113 if (!HdfSbufReadUint32(respData, &userBuffer.planes[0].memory.offset)) { in CameraQueryMemory()
117 if (!HdfSbufReadUint32(respData, &userBuffer.planes[0].length)) { in CameraQueryMemory()
127 if (!HdfSbufReadUint32(respData, &userBuffer.planes[0].length)) { in CameraQueryMemory()
140 struct UserCameraPlane planes[planeCount_] = {}; in CameraAllocBuffer() local
145 buf.planes = planes; in CameraAllocBuffer()
158 lengthArray_[bufferId] = buf.planes[0].length; in CameraAllocBuffer()
159 offArray_[bufferId] = buf.planes[0].memory.offset; in CameraAllocBuffer()
160 mmapArray_[bufferId] = mmap(NULL, buf.planes[0].length, PROT_READ|PROT_WRITE, MAP_SHARED, in CameraAllocBuffer()
170 lengthArray_[bufferId] = buf.planes[ in CameraAllocBuffer()
262 struct UserCameraPlane planes[planeCount_] = {}; CameraReleaseBuffers() local
[all...]
/drivers/peripheral/camera/vdi_base/common/adapter/platform/v4l2/src/driver_adapter/src/
H A Dv4l2_buffer.cpp166 struct v4l2_plane planes[1] = {}; in V4L2QueueBuffer() local
173 buf.m.planes = planes; in V4L2QueueBuffer()
237 buf.m.planes[0].length = frameSpec->buffer_->GetSize(); in SetInqueueBuffer()
238 buf.m.planes[0].m.userptr = (unsigned long)frameSpec->buffer_->GetVirAddress(); in SetInqueueBuffer()
251 buf.m.planes[0].length = adapterBufferMap_[buf.index].length; in SetMmapInqueueBuffer()
252 buf.m.planes[0].m.mem_offset = adapterBufferMap_[buf.index].offset; in SetMmapInqueueBuffer()
266 buf.m.planes[0].length = adapterBufferMap_[buf.index].length; in SetDmaInqueueBuffer()
267 buf.m.planes[0].m.fd = adapterBufferMap_[buf.index].dmafd; in SetDmaInqueueBuffer()
278 struct v4l2_plane planes[ in V4L2DequeueBuffer() local
359 struct v4l2_plane planes[1] = {}; V4L2AllocBuffer() local
[all...]
/drivers/hdf_core/adapter/khdf/linux/model/camera/include/
H A Dcontig_dma.h23 if (planeId >= buffer->numPlanes || buffer->planes[planeId].memPriv == NULL) { in ContigDmaGetAddr()
28 addr = queue->memOps->getCookie(buffer->planes[planeId].memPriv); in ContigDmaGetAddr()
H A Dsg_dma.h23 if (planeId >= buffer->numPlanes || buffer->planes[planeId].memPriv == NULL) { in DmaSgPlaneDesc()
28 return (struct sg_table *)queue->memOps->getCookie(buffer->planes[planeId].memPriv); in DmaSgPlaneDesc()
/drivers/peripheral/display/buffer/vdi_base/src/
H A Dhi_gbm.cpp43 const PlaneLayoutInfo *planes; member
103 if ((fmtInfo != nullptr) && (fmtInfo->planes != nullptr)) { in AdjustStrideFromFormat()
104 uint32_t sum = fmtInfo->planes->radio[0]; in AdjustStrideFromFormat()
105 for (uint32_t i = 1; (i < fmtInfo->planes->numPlanes) && (i < MAX_PLANES); i++) { in AdjustStrideFromFormat()
106 sum += fmtInfo->planes->radio[i]; in AdjustStrideFromFormat()
109 tmpHeight = DIV_ROUND_UP((height * sum), fmtInfo->planes->radio[0]); in AdjustStrideFromFormat()
/drivers/peripheral/display/hal/default/
H A Ddisplay_gralloc.c59 const PlaneLayoutInfo *planes; member
127 if ((fmtInfo != NULL) && (fmtInfo->planes != NULL)) { in AdjustStrideFromFormat()
128 uint32_t sum = fmtInfo->planes->radio[0]; in AdjustStrideFromFormat()
129 for (uint32_t i = 1; (i < fmtInfo->planes->numPlanes) && (i < MAX_PLANES); i++) { in AdjustStrideFromFormat()
130 sum += fmtInfo->planes->radio[i]; in AdjustStrideFromFormat()
133 width = DIV_ROUND_UP((width * sum), fmtInfo->planes->radio[0]); in AdjustStrideFromFormat()
/drivers/peripheral/display/composer/vdi_base/src/
H A Ddrm_device.cpp241 drmModePlanePtr p = drmModeGetPlane(GetDrmFd(), planeRes->planes[i]); in FindAllPlane()
277 std::vector<std::shared_ptr<DrmPlane>> planes; in GetDrmPlane() local
280 planes.push_back(plane); in GetDrmPlane()
283 DISPLAY_LOGD("the planes count %{public}zd", planes.size()); in GetDrmPlane()
284 return planes; in GetDrmPlane()
/drivers/peripheral/display/hal/default_standard/src/display_device/drm/
H A Ddrm_device.cpp217 drmModePlanePtr p = drmModeGetPlane(GetDrmFd(), planeRes->planes[i]); in FindAllPlane()
268 std::vector<std::shared_ptr<DrmPlane>> planes; in GetDrmPlane() local
272 planes.push_back(plane); in GetDrmPlane()
275 DISPLAY_LOGD("the planes count %{public}zd", planes.size()); in GetDrmPlane()
276 return planes; in GetDrmPlane()
/drivers/hdf_core/framework/model/camera/buffer_manager/include/
H A Dcamera_buffer.h52 struct BufferPlane planes[MAX_PLANES]; member
/drivers/peripheral/display/test/unittest/lite/
H A Dloadbmp_test.h68 uint16_t planes; member
/drivers/hdf_core/framework/model/camera/device_impl/src/
H A Dcamera_stream.c600 userBuffer.planes = userPlane; in CameraQueryMemory()
609 if (!HdfSbufWriteUint32(comDev->rspData, userBuffer.planes[0].memory.offset)) { in CameraQueryMemory()
613 if (!HdfSbufWriteUint32(comDev->rspData, userBuffer.planes[0].length)) { in CameraQueryMemory()
623 if (!HdfSbufWriteUint32(comDev->rspData, userBuffer.planes[0].length)) { in CameraQueryMemory()
664 userBuffer.planes = userPlane; in CameraStreamQueue()
665 isFailed |= !HdfSbufReadUint32(comDev->reqData, &userBuffer.planes[0].length); in CameraStreamQueue()
667 isFailed |= !HdfSbufReadUint64(comDev->reqData, &userBuffer.planes[0].memory.userPtr); in CameraStreamQueue()
669 isFailed |= !HdfSbufReadUint32(comDev->reqData, &userBuffer.planes[0].memory.offset); in CameraStreamQueue()
671 isFailed |= !HdfSbufReadUint32(comDev->reqData, &userBuffer.planes[0].memory.fd); in CameraStreamQueue()
713 userBuffer.planes in CameraStreamDeQueue()
[all...]
/drivers/hdf_core/framework/include/camera/
H A Dcamera_product.h218 struct UserCameraPlane *planes; member
/drivers/peripheral/codec/test/demo/heif/src/
H A Dbuffer_helper.cpp87 layout.planes[PLANE_U].offset : in CopyYuvData()
88 layout.planes[PLANE_V].offset; in CopyYuvData()

Completed in 15 milliseconds